As a Customer Care Advisor, you will act as the primary point of contact for customers experiencing mechanical issues or service-related matters. Your role is to gather facts, evaluate options, and advise customers on the best course of action, always adhering to the Consumer Protection Act and company policies. You will collaborate with various internal teams to ensure timely and efficient resolutions.

Jnr IT Developer Operations

We are looking for a Jnr IT DevOps to join our growing team. This role is ideal for someone with 1-2 years of experience in DevOps and cloud infrastructure, with a focus on Azure DevOps, Azure, Kubernetes, and Helm Charts. You will work closely with our development and operations teams to streamline deployment processes, optimize cloud infrastructure, and enhance automation.
